Protective gloves are often the first safety barrier between workers’ hands and workplace hazards. Whether handling heavy equipment, operating machines, assembling products, or working outdoors, employees need gloves that provide reliable protection without reducing flexibility.
While many people focus on glove coatings and designs, the yarn used in glove production is equally important. Working glove yarn forms the foundation of the glove structure and directly affects tensile strength, abrasion resistance, comfort, and overall service life.
A high-quality working glove yarn allows manufacturers to create gloves that balance protection and usability. Poor-quality yarn, on the other hand, may lead to premature tearing, uncomfortable wearing experiences, reduced productivity, and higher replacement costs.
For glove manufacturers and industrial buyers, understanding yarn characteristics is essential for selecting materials that match specific working conditions.
Many glove performance issues originate from unsuitable yarn selection. Understanding these problems helps buyers make better purchasing decisions.
| Common Problem | Possible Cause | Impact on Gloves |
|---|---|---|
| Fast Wear and Tear | Low abrasion resistance yarn | Short glove lifespan and increased replacement costs |
| Poor Hand Flexibility | Improper yarn structure or excessive thickness | Reduced working efficiency and uncomfortable use |
| Weak Protection | Insufficient yarn strength | Higher risk during demanding applications |
| Poor Breathability | Incorrect fiber combination | Heat buildup and worker discomfort |
| Inconsistent Quality | Unstable manufacturing processes | Difficulties maintaining glove performance standards |

The performance of a protective glove depends on multiple factors, but yarn quality remains one of the most important elements. High-performance working glove yarn provides several key benefits.
Industrial workers frequently perform repetitive tasks involving friction, pressure, and mechanical contact. Durable yarn helps gloves maintain structural integrity even under challenging conditions.
Strong fibers and optimized yarn structures improve resistance against tearing and abrasion, allowing gloves to maintain protective performance for longer periods.
Workers often wear gloves for many hours every day. Comfortable gloves reduce hand fatigue and improve productivity.
Working glove yarn with suitable softness and elasticity provides better hand movement while maintaining necessary protection. This balance is especially important for precision assembly, packaging, and manufacturing operations.
A glove must provide stable control when workers handle tools, components, or materials. The right yarn structure supports better glove fitting and helps improve grip when combined with suitable coatings.
Different industries face different risks, including sharp objects, heavy loads, heat exposure, and mechanical friction. High-quality yarn helps manufacturers design gloves that meet specific protection requirements.
Choosing suitable working glove yarn requires consideration of the application environment, production requirements, and expected glove performance.
| Selection Factor | Why It Matters |
|---|---|
| Fiber Material | Determines strength, softness, elasticity, and durability |
| Yarn Thickness | Affects protection level and hand flexibility |
| Color Stability | Ensures consistent appearance after production |
| Processing Quality | Influences yarn reliability and production efficiency |
| Application Requirements | Helps match yarn performance with workplace conditions |
Before purchasing, manufacturers should evaluate factors such as working environment, expected glove lifespan, comfort requirements, and safety standards.
